: Problem solved. I was able to print white type against black
: background in Msft Word by doing following:
:
: Method for printing white type on black background
:
: 1. Highlight subject text
: 2. Select FORMAT tab
: 3. Select Shadings tab, select Black background, be sure to check mark
: the APPLY TO TEXT box
: 4. Again, select FORMAT tab
: 5. This time select FONT tab, select WHITE color
:
: PRINT PREVIEW should show white text on black background

: TF wrote:
: What you are seeing is the shortcomings with the printer rather than
Word.
: Most printers have an unprintable area around the edges which looks
like an
: unwanted white border. Print houses use very high end printers that
can
: 'bleed' to the edges of the paper those sometimes they use large stock
paper
: and then trim off the excess (the white border).
:
: Some newer Photo InkJet printers have the ability to make borderless
prints
: on special paper. If you desperately want white text on black, you
will have
: to get one of these printers.
:
: My personal preference is for Canon (IP4200) but Epson and HP make
inkjets
: with similar ability.
